Russian missile and drone attacks on Kyiv overnight left two people dead and thirteen others injured, Ukrainian officials said on Saturday. The strikes, which hit several parts of the capital, targeted critical infrastructure and energy facilities .
The attack in Kyiv set off multiple fires and damaged residential infrastructure, including a kindergarten, according to city officials.
“These strikes were once again directed at our civilian and energy infrastructure,” Prime Minister Yulia Svyrydenko said on X.
“Russia is now attempting to create a humanitarian catastrophe in Ukraine to coincide with winter.”
Ukraine’s Foreign Minister Andrii Sybiha said Russian missiles and drones had also targeted the energy grid, railroads, and homes in Dnipro, Kharkiv and Sumy.
